Where is the Currio family from?

You can see how Currio families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Currio family name was found in the USA, and Scotland between 1851 and 1920. The most Currio families were found in USA in 1880. In 1851 there were 6 Currio families living in Lanarkshire. This was 100% of all the recorded Currio's in Scotland. Lanarkshire had the highest population of Currio families in 1851.
